  • World’s Largest Offshore Wind Farm Opens in the UK

    Swedish company Vattenfall in late September officially opened the 300-MW Thanet Offshore Wind Farm in southeast England. Covering an area of 35 square kilometers, the installation comprising 100 Vestas V90 turbines, each 115 meters (m) high, is the largest offshore wind farm in the world to date.

  • The Feed-in Tariff Factor

    Most countries are trying to increase the percentage of their electricity supply that comes from renewable sources. But because capital costs for renewable generation still, in most cases, are higher per kilowatt-hour than for fossil-fueled power, governments are looking at all options for encouraging the development of greater renewable capacity. Feed-in tariffs (FITs) are one policy tool that has been used, most notably in Europe. Now North America is testing FITs as well.

  • U.S. Wind Speeds Bluster on Climate Phenomena

    Renewable energy information services provider 3TIER in July confirmed with its publication of wind performance maps what U.S. wind developers with poor generation numbers had been suggesting earlier this year: A long-lasting El Niño event paired with a North Atlantic Oscillation event caused wind speeds to slump abnormally from the fall of 2009 through spring 2010.
